About The Artwork

In January 2024 I took a long walk through the Xiguan neighborhood of Liwan District in Guangzhou. The clouds threatened rain, casting a beautiful light through the side streets and back alleys. Everything was quiet, and still. It was perfect. I came upon this autorickshaw parked outside a house where a makeshift drying rack had been set up with a bamboo rod in a door. The beautiful colors contrasted with the dull and gray environment.

I am from Cherry Hill, New Jersey, and I have been traveling around the world since 1997, including significant time in Bangladesh, China, Burma, South Korea, and Jerusalem. I learned the basics of photography in the 1990s, with film processed in my basement darkroom, and rekindled my love for the practice of photography in 2018 during some overseas travels. Still officially based in New Jersey with deep roots there, I've been honing my skills in Shanghai, and on recent trips to Australia, Cambodia, and Thailand. Street photography is my favorite way to explore a city, study the people there, and bring home strong memories of that time and place. My street photography inspirations include Garry Winogrand, Joel Meyerowitz, Saul Leiter, Vivian Maier, and Diane Arbus, and I've been learning Intentional Camera Movement by studying the works of Kaisa Sirén. I use a Fujifilm X-T4 and Nikon D90.
